The community commitments within the Sector Deal support the Scottish Government’s Good Practice Principles for community benefits and shared ownership from onshore renewable energy developments. The Good Practice Principles provide guidance on the voluntary agreements that onshore wind developers have agreed to meet or exceed. The Scottish Government is currently reviewing its Good Practice Principles for community benefits from onshore and offshore net zero energy developments.
